Multiple crews responded when a a BNSF freight train derailed in Anacortes, Washington shortly after midnight Thursday morning.
The derailment reportedly occurred on the Swinomish Reservation near the Swinomish Casino and Lodge on Fidalgo Island.
5,000 gallons of diesel spilled as a result of the derailment, according to the Washington Department of Ecology.
Two locomotives overturned and the majority of the spill was contained within a berm.
